Overview
Young readers can explore why money matters with this accessible hardback guide to the economy and finance, brought to life with full-color illustrations and diagrams.
From banks and savings to investments and entrepreneurship, this entertaining book explains all aspects of this wide-ranging subject in clear and easy-to-understand language. Young readers can find out when money was first used, how economics such as John Maynard Keynes and Adam Smith saw the world of money, what credit cards are for, and even how to handle their own finances in later life.
By the time they finish this book, they will be able to answer:
• How can I make money?
• Why do we keep our money in banks?
• What is cryptocurrency?
• How will AI change the world of work and money?
• If money is so great, why can't we print more of it!?
A great for primer curious kids aged 8+.
